Transaction 21a578b641838798c04fc49207127e64ccb9afe574671b514c6c99aa16ebeded

1 Input
2 Outputs
  • 21a578b641838798c04fc49207127e64ccb9afe574671b514c6c99aa16ebeded:0
  • value  45331404
    address  3GdNWpwaDPv4djoK8VkGL5EvUusoQxkdnE
  • 21a578b641838798c04fc49207127e64ccb9afe574671b514c6c99aa16ebeded:1
  • value  490091
    address  3CuFBnrs43xe3WvmvoXzjSPCRr6DVYGHPp